WHY YOU SHOULD START MEDITATING

Meditation for the mind is like a superfood for the body and a foundation for holistic wellbeing. It restores balance and peace and leads us to enhanced physical, mental, emotional and spiritual wellbeing.

Meditating is the concentrated practice of mindfulness. By focusing the mind on our breath, a particular object, thought or activity, it helps clear the mind and trains it to focus attention, ultimately achieving a mentally clear and emotionally calm and stable state. When we deal with a stressful or complicated task, meditation improves clarity and focus. It reduces mind ‘clutter’ and enables you to fully focus on the task at hand.

The benefits of meditation are seemingly endless, and they’ve been recognised since ancient times. Practice reduces stress and anxiety and enhances self-awareness and emotional health. It improves sleep quality and strengthens concentration and attention. Regular meditation restores a state of balance and peace, leading us to more abundant levels of physical, mental, emotional and spiritual energy. Incorporating daily practice into the daily schedule is transformative to wellbeing and allows us to connect with our essential self by heightening self-awareness, alleviating anxiety and developing emotional resilience.

It’s also very simple to engage in. You just need to find a quiet place, sit in a comfortable position with your back straight or lie down if it’s more comfortable, and focus on your breathing. Count the breaths, noticing each inhale and exhale, then let thoughts pass, acknowledge any thoughts that come to mind without judgment and gently bring your focus back to your breath when they do. Start with short sessions, around 5-10 minutes, then gradually increase the duration as you become more comfortable with the practice.

This is called Deep Breathing meditation, taking slow, deep breaths, focusing on each breath as it moves in and out of your body. You can also engage in mantra meditation, repeating a word or phrase to help focus the mind, or visualisation meditation, imagining a peaceful scene or focusing on a mental image. Movement meditation involves activities like yoga or walking meditation.
